The Bride! embeds progressive ideology deeply into its core premise and character arcs, transforming the classic Frankenstein tale into a feminist revenge fantasy where the Bride (Jessie Buckley) awakens not as a subservient companion but as a rage-filled firebrand who rejects patriarchal norms, shouts 'Me Too!' in 1930s Chicago, sparks a brief national feminist revolution of women rebelling in the streets, and embarks on an empowerment journey intertwined with romance and violence against those who reject her 'authentic self.' Maggie Gyllenhaal's direction prioritizes themes of female autonomy, consent, and anti-male oppression—framed as 'men bad, women good and angry'—with crude motifs like female detectives dismissed for their gender and riot grrrl references shoehorned into the narrative.
These elements are not incidental subplots but drive the Bride's central conflict and resolution, compromising the story's coherence into a chaotic, preachy mess that critics and audiences deride as a 'wokified' remnant of cancel culture peak, leading to mixed reviews (61% critics, 70% audience on RT), box office underperformance predictions, and backlash labeling it a 'feminist flop' and 'MeToo lecture' that prioritizes activism over entertainment. Creator interviews emphasize challenging norms through the Bride's agency, confirming intentional ideological intrusion that alienates broader appeal.
